Short-term
Short term business loans deliver lump-sum capital repaid over three to eighteen months, typically through daily or weekly remittances tied to revenue. Marina businesses along Reservation Road and near the Marina Municipal Airport use these loans when cash flow timing doesn't align with expenses. The application process prioritizes bank statements and revenue history over lengthy tax returns, and funding often arrives within days.
